Output e4d64e55a7a30b69f3c32bf9e76972f19580d4a19a7d4e51d73e692c88183228:2

value
627490061
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c143b73d137c9dcea9f223e08ea91c343c23601 OP_EQUAL
address
M912aVXCnWhfWeBigRBXPSEX78j76XaTzn
transaction
e4d64e55a7a30b69f3c32bf9e76972f19580d4a19a7d4e51d73e692c88183228
spent
true